ARB Holdings says it is well-placed to take advantage of an increase in Eskom electrification projects

ARB Holdings says it is well-placed to take advantage of an increase in Eskom’s electrification projectsARB Holdings, one the largest distributors of electrical products in Southern Africa, is betting on an increase in electrification projects as Eskom strives for universal access to power by 2025.

“We believe that this sector will show growth, as the need to electrify rural areas remains a priority of national government,” ARBNeasham said, through its recent acquisition, GMC Powerlines, ARB was well-placed to take advantage of an increase in the number of electrification projects. GMC supplies overhead line material and equipment to contractors, municipalities and Eskom.
